Product basic structure and process details
Laminated copper busbars are precision power distribution connectors with a rigorous overall structure. Their materials and manufacturing processes meet high-voltage, high-current transmission standards. The conductors are made of multiple layers of T2 oxygen-free copper sheets. Copper's excellent conductivity ensures stable current delivery. The surface of the copper bar is tin-plated, but nickel or silver plating can be customized to meet specific application requirements. This prevents oxidation and rust, reduces contact resistance, and further enhances conductivity stability. This is the fundamental guarantee for the long-term stable operation of the laminated copper busbar.
In terms of insulation protection, the product's outer layer is entirely covered with a flame-retardant composite insulating film and heat-shrink tubing, typically using a black and white color scheme to clearly distinguish the positive and negative terminals of the circuit and prevent wiring errors. This type of insulation material has high insulation strength, withstands voltage breakdown, and is also wear-resistant and anti-aging, capable of withstanding harsh operating conditions under long-term energized conditions. Additional red insulating sleeves are installed at the terminal areas, providing both high-voltage safety protection and a prominent warning effect. Some terminal areas also have yellow and black warning labels to further enhance the safety of installation and use.

Core electrical and structural performance
As a high-performance power distribution component, the Laminated BusBar boasts electrical performance far exceeding that of traditional wiring harnesses and ordinary copper bars. Its tightly stacked positive and negative terminals achieve ultra-low loop inductance, suppressing voltage spikes and reducing equipment losses. Combined with the low impedance and strong current-carrying capacity of T2 copper, it not only delivers high-efficiency power transmission and lower energy consumption but also possesses excellent electromagnetic compatibility, effectively suppressing electromagnetic interference. Furthermore, this component's compact structure significantly saves internal space and supports modular integration design, allowing for the integration of various accessories, simplifying assembly and subsequent maintenance, and improving operational efficiency.
Heat dissipation and safety protection performance
The Laminated Flexible BusBar combines excellent heat dissipation performance with mechanical strength. The copper material combined with the flat and thin plate structure provides a large heat dissipation area and fast heat dissipation, which can effectively control the operating temperature rise and avoid overheating failure. The integrated lamination process makes its structure stable, vibration and impact resistant, and the connection is not easy to loosen or fall off. At the same time, the product's insulation material meets high standard flame retardant requirements, and the conductor is treated with anti-corrosion and anti-oxidation treatment, making it safe, durable, and long-lasting, which can significantly improve the reliability of equipment operation.

Scope of application in multiple scenarios
- New Energy Applications
In the new energy sector, these products are primarily used for high-voltage, high-current power distribution connections, mainly in power battery packs, energy storage power stations, and industrial and commercial energy storage cabinets. They can replace traditional rigid copper busbars, enabling flexible installation and effectively compensating for equipment installation tolerances and thermal expansion and contraction deformation, fully meeting high-voltage electrical safety standards. For equipment such as photovoltaic inverters and wind power converters, Laminated Bars for PV Inverters can adapt to complex internal spaces, achieving compact wiring and further improving power transmission efficiency.
- Power Electronics and Special Industrial Applications
In the power electronics field, these products are commonly used for the main circuit conductive connections of UPS power supplies and industrial frequency converters. For core components such as IGBT modules and capacitor banks, dedicated laminated busbars can achieve precise docking, effectively reducing circuit losses. They also exhibit excellent adaptability to special industrial scenarios, and can be used in rail transit traction electrical systems, electric vehicle fast charging piles, high-power welding machines, and other equipment, ensuring long-term stable power supply for high-power equipment.
- Computing Power Communication and Data Center Applications
In the field of computing power communication, laminated bus bars for telecom and stacked bars adapted for computer equipment are specifically designed for high-density, high-power data centers, solving the high-power supply challenges brought about by the surge in AI computing power. As the power consumption of a single server rack continues to rise, these laminated insulated copper busbars have become core components for data center power supply, ensuring the stable operation of hardware such as servers, switches, and storage devices, and helping data centers improve energy efficiency and reduce operating costs.
